Space Marine 2 Developer Saber Chooses Not to Purchase Embracer’s Metro Maker 4A Games

David CarterBy David CarterSeptember 13, 20241 Min Read
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

Metro series developer 4A Games will stay part of Embracer Group following Saber Interactive, the producer of Warhammer 40,000: Space Marine 2, declining to pursue its option to acquire the studio.

4A Games was one of the companies that Saber had the option to acquire when it split off from Embracer through Beacon Interactive, which is under the ownership of Saber co-founder Matthew Karch. Embracer declared that this is no longer taking place. Zen Studios, the Hungarian company behind Zen Pinball and Pinball FX, along with 4A Games will now stay at Embracer.

“We are happy with the closure of this acquisition and very glad to see the fantastic staff and assets of 4A Games and Zen Studios continue within Embracer,” said Lars Wingefors, the controversial co-founder and CEO of Embracer, in a statement. They will serve as crucial pillars for our ongoing expedition.
